Administrative Coordinator – Corporate Office (Kent, OH)
Location: Kent, OH Pay: $20.00 per hour Shift: 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M (Full-time, Monday–Friday)
Industrial Tube & Steel Corp. is a leading steel service center specializing in the distribution of steel tubing and continuous cast iron bar. With over 65 years of industry experience, we are committed to delivering high-quality materials and exceptional service to customers across a wide range of industries.
Our Corporate Office in Kent, OH, is currently se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Administrative Coordinator to join our team. This position supports the administrative and office side of operations, ensuring efficiency, accuracy, and professionalism in daily business functions.
The Administrative Coordinator provides administrative and clerical support to multiple departments within the organization. This role is responsible for managing incoming communications, processing documentation, and maintaining an orderly, welcoming office environment. The ideal candidate is friendly, dependable, and able to manage multiple priorities with a positive attitude.
- Welcome and professionally assist all visitors, ensuring a courteous and positive first impression of the organization.
- Handle incoming phone calls and distribute correspondence as needed.
- Respond to customer inquiries regarding certifications, orders, and general account questions in a timely and professional manner.
- Assist the accounting/AR team with processing customer certifications (MTRs/Certs).
- Support documentation and record-keeping for pick lists, packing lists, and customer purchase orders.
- Provide clerical and administrative support to multiple departments to ensure smooth day-to-day operations.
- Organize, maintain, and file essential records and documents for various departments.
- Support the transition to a new ERP system through data entry, validation, and process testing as needed.
- Maintain an organized, professional, and safe office environment.
- Perform additional administrative duties as assigned by management to support departmental operations.
- High school diploma or GED required
- 1+ year of administrative or office experience preferred- Proficient in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ook)
- Strong organizational, multitasking, and time management skills
- Excellent verbal and written communication, with a customer-focused mindset
- Ability to work independently, prioritize tasks and meet deadlines
- Positive, professional, and collaborative team player
- Work is primarily performed in an office setting (sitting, standing, computer use)
- Occasional light lifting (up to 25 lbs)
